Dior Forever: New Filter-Inspired Routine by Peter Philips

Peter Philips, Creative and Image Director for Dior Makeup, pushes the boundaries of Dior Forever perfection with a new complexion routine inspired by beauty filters, designed to enhance every skin tone.

The new Dior Forever routine is as follows:

  1. Perfect: Start with the iconic Dior Forever Skin Glow foundation for flawless radiance.
  2. Correct: Target specific areas or apply all over with Dior Forever Skin Perfect, the essential foundation stick.
  3. Set: Lock in your look with a single sweep of Dior Forever Nude Matte Filter or Dior Forever Nude Radiant Filter setting powders for a filter effect finish.
  4. Enhance: Add a touch of colour with Dior Forever Blush Soft Filter, a soft-focus, matte blush in an airy whipped-cream texture.

Nude Matte Filter and Nude Radiant Filter

With its expertise in long wear, Dior reinvents setting powder to extend foundation wear and enhance the complexion weightlessly. Hydrating formulas infused with hyaluronic acid care for the skin, leaving it looking filtered and radiant from morning to night.

“With this new launch, Dior offers a range of six shades in a beautiful seamless and blurring formula for a natural soft-matte all-over finish. We’ve also created a translucent version with a perfecting and luminous result. This refined formula is perfect for the T-zone and under the eyes, blurring pores and lines.” — Peter Philips, Creative and Image Director for Dior Makeup

Blush Soft Filter

The Blush Soft Filter accentuates the cheekbones with a buildable flush of matte, soft-focus colour. Its airy, whipped-cream texture transforms into powder on contact with the skin.

“The idea was to create the perfect hue for multiple skin tones, in a lovely surprising texture. We also created a true red, 06 Hibiscus, which naturally heightens skin tones—for a sunkissed look or just-pinched cheeks. Red is actually the only colour present in the skin: it looks like it is going to be difficult to wear, but in fact the exact opposite is true.” — Peter Philips, Creative and Image Director for Dior Makeup

Available in August 2025.
